Chapter 3: Building Resilient Teams

"Alone, we can do so little; together, we can do so much." - Helen Keller

Teamwork lies at the heart of organizational success, especially in the face of constant change and uncertainty. Building resilient teams that can adapt, innovate, and thrive in dynamic environments is a cornerstone of effective leadership. In this chapter, we will delve into the importance of fostering resilience within teams, explore key strategies for effective team-building, delve into communication techniques that enhance collaboration, and discuss ways to cultivate a culture of resilience within your team.

Resilient teams possess the ability to bounce back from setbacks, adapt to changing circumstances, and maintain cohesion in the face of adversity. These teams are not only able to weather challenges but also flourish in the midst of uncertainty. When team members feel supported, empowered, and connected, they can navigate complexities with agility and creativity, driving the organization forward in times of turbulence.

Effective team-building strategies play a crucial role in creating resilient teams. One approach is to focus on diversity and inclusion, ensuring that team members bring a variety of perspectives, skills, and experiences to the table. By embracing diversity, teams can leverage a range of talents and insights to tackle problems from multiple angles, fostering innovation and adaptability.

Moreover, fostering a sense of psychological safety within the team is essential for building resilience. When team members feel safe to voice their opinions, share their ideas, and take calculated risks, collaboration thrives, and creativity flourishes. Leaders can cultivate psychological safety by encouraging open communication, active listening, and constructive feedback, creating an environment where trust and respect are paramount.

Communication lies at the heart of effective teamwork. Clear, transparent communication channels facilitate collaboration, enhance decision-making, and promote a shared sense of purpose among team members. Leaders should encourage open dialogue, active listening, and constructive conflict resolution to ensure that team dynamics remain positive and productive even in challenging situations.

To foster a culture of resilience within your team, it is essential to lead by example. As a leader, demonstrating resilience, adaptability, and a growth mindset sets the tone for the entire team. By showing vulnerability, acknowledging mistakes, and embracing challenges as opportunities for growth, you inspire your team members to do the same, creating a culture where resilience is not just a trait but a way of life.

In conclusion, building resilient teams is a multifaceted process that requires intention, effort, and commitment. By focusing on diversity, fostering psychological safety, prioritizing effective communication, and leading by example, leaders can cultivate teams that thrive in the face of uncertainty and change. Resilient teams not only adapt to challenges but also embrace them as opportunities for growth, innovation, and collective success.
